In plain English

Latest obligation on the American Institute for Manufacturing Integrated Photonics 2.0, a multi-year Air Force cooperative agreement funding photonics chip manufacturing R&D that began in 2021.

Sub-sectors
photonics-manufacturingintegrated-photonicsdod-r&d
Why this matters

Integrated photonics is critical for next-generation military sensors, communications, and computing; this 2021–2028 program advances U.S. domestic manufacturing capability in a strategic technology.

Supply-chain signal

Supports development of domestic integrated-photonics manufacturing infrastructure and supply chains, reducing reliance on foreign suppliers for defense-critical photonic components.

U.S.–China competition angle

Integrated photonics is a key enabler for advanced military systems; this program directly counters China's push to dominate photonics manufacturing and applications.
